WHAT’S INCLUDED IN A STANDARD HOME INSPECTION

EXTERIOR OF HOUSE – Foundation, roofs, chimney, windows, doors, porches, decks, patio, gutters and downspouts, sidewalk, driveway, garages, grading and drainage.

KITCHEN INSPECTION – walls, floor, ceiling, cabinets, counters, sink, stove, all appliances, electrical outlets, lights, windows and doors.

INTERIOR ROOMS – floors, walls, ceilings, windows, doors , closets, heat supply system and electrical outlets 

BATHROOMS – floor, walls, ceiling and tile work, toilet, shower, tub and sink, Jacuzzi and venting system. A special test for water flow and pressure will be conducted on all shower heads.

ATTICS – when accessible, structure, roof deck, rafters and ventilation and insulation and the bathroom fan ventilation line

BASEMENT AND CRAWL SPACES – foundation walls, basement floor, main beams and floor joists, windows, sump pump, and inspect for water and moisture penetration.

HEAT AND A/C – furnace, hot water heater, and the central air conditioning system will be inspected and tested

ELECTRICAL SYSTEM – the inspector will open and inspect the electrical panel, identify the type of wiring, inspect the electrical outlets, test the lights and make general overall inspection and evaluation of the electrical system and conditions.

PLUMBING SYSTEM – inspect the main water valve and the complete plumbing system including the hot water heater and laundry plumbing.


Home Security

Home Door Security - As simple as it may sound, the best way to keep the spur of the moment burglar out is to keep the doors and windows locked. Crime statistics show that the entry point of most burglaries is through the front and back door. We say to keep out spur of the moment burglar because the professional thief will sooner or later find a way into the house. And most times it will be while your not home which in reality is a good thing, no one wants to face a professional thief,  you never know how desperate the thief may be or what they may do if confronted. Door security is the first line of defense and in the name of security we suggest the following:
(a) All exterior doors should be solid wood or steel doors not a light weight door.
(b) Doors should be solid with out any glass windows.
(c) No small view windows alongside the doors, a burglar could break the glass reach in and open the door.
(d) Install dead bolts on all the exterior doors. Make sure the dead bolts are the style that have a hand latch on the interior side of the door, not a keyed dead bolt lock. Akeyed dead bolt on the interior side of the door is a real safety hazard. The reason for this is simple, in case of a fire and you have to get out through the door and the dead bolt key can't be found,  you could be in serious life treating situation.
Burglar Alarm System - There nothing like a good security system to deter a spur of the moment thief
Home Inspection - walk around the house as if you are the burglar and see if you can fine any weak entry areas.
 Window Security - Very important that every window has a functional lock and keep the windows locked at night and while your at work. most burglaries happen when the occupants of the house are not home.
Sliding Glass Doors - An glass sliding door security trick that really locks the door is to place a length of wood in the door track that goes from the door to the end of the track at the wall. The wood brace will stop the door from being open either from the exterior or the interior.

Chester Borough, NJ, History and Special Services
Chester Borough, NJ Population as per the 2010 census the population was 1,650.
History - Chester Borough, was incorporated in 1798 and is located in Morris County NJ.
